Nifant'ev E. E. Koroteev M. P. Kaziev G. Z. Koroteev A. M. Vasyanina L. K. Zakharova I. S. 《Russian Journal of General Chemistry》2003,73(11):1686-1690
3',4',5,7-Tetramethyldihydroquercetin was phosphorylated with phosphorous acid derivatives, and similar results were obtained with phosphorochloridites and phosphoramidites. The PIII derivatives obtained were subjected to oxidation. The structures of the products were determined by NMR spectroscopy. 相似文献

A new terthiophene monomer: 3',4'-dimethoxy-2,2':5',2"-terthiophene (TMT) was synthesized and characterized by 1H-NMR, 13C-NMR and FTIR. The solid-state oxidative polymerizations of TMT were performed in various ratios of oxidant (FeCl?) to monomer (TMT). The resulting polymers were characterized by 1H-NMR, FTIR, UV-vis-NIR, GPC, X-ray diffraction, CV, as well as TGA and conductivity measurements. The structure and properties of poly (TMT) were compared with those of polyterthiophene [poly(TT)] and poly (3',4'-ethylenedioxy-2,2':5',2"-terthiophene) [poly(TET)] prepared under the same polymerization conditions. After comparative analysis with poly(TT) and poly(TET), the effects of the dimethoxy substituent and FeCl? on the structural and physicochemical properties of the poly(TMT)s were discussed in depth. The comparison suggested that the dimethoxy-substituted polymer did not display higher crystallinity, thermal stability, conductivity and electrochemical activity than ethylenedioxy substituted one. The results also showed that the effect of FeCl? on poly(TMT) was similar that seen with the poly(TT), in which the oxidation degree, electrochemical activity and conductivity increased steadily with increasing [FeCl?/[TT] ratio. Furthermore, the poly(TMT) and poly(TT) are mostly made up of dimers with a small amount of higher molecular weight components. 相似文献

J. W. Yuan L. B. Qu X. L. Chen Z. B. Qu Y. C. Li 《Journal of Structural Chemistry》2011,52(5):989-992
2-(4-Chlorophenyl)-5,7-dimethoxyquinolin-4-yl phenyl bis(2-chloroethyl)phosphoramidate is synthesized and characterized by
NMR, IR and single crystal X-ray crystallography. The crystal is triclinic, P[`1]P\bar 1 space group, with a = 9.5188(19) ?, b = 12.856(3) ?, c = 13.250(3) ?, V = 1412.0(5) ?)3, and Z = 2 (at 291(2) K). The crystal packing arrangement indicates that the molecule is stacked through π...π aromatic stacking
interactions. 相似文献

Cellular DNA topoisomerase I is an important target in cancer chemotherapy. A chloroform extract of the root barks of Cudrania tricuspidata showed an inhibitory effect on mammalian DNA topoisomerase I. The topoisomerase I inhibitory compound was purified and identified as 2',5,7-trihydroxy-4',5'-(2,2-dimethylchromeno)-8-(3-hydroxy-3-methylbutyl) flavanone. The compound, temporarily designated as PKH-3, was shown to inhibit the activity of topoisomerase I with IC50 about 1.0 mM. Concentration of 10 microM PKH-3 caused 50% growth inhibition of human cancer cell U937. PKH-3-induced cell death was characterized with the cleavage of poly(ADP-ribose) polymerase (PARP) and pro-caspase 3. Furthermore, PKH-3 induced the fragmentation of DNA into multiples of 180 b.p. (an apoptotic DNA ladder), indicating that the inhibitor triggered apoptosis. This induction of apoptosis by PKH-3 was also confirmed using flow cytometry analysis. Taken together, these results suggest that PKH-3 may function by inhibiting oncogenic disease, at least in part, through the inhibition of topoisomerase I activity. 相似文献

The synthesis and liquid crystal properties of eight members of the homologous series of 1-(4'-n-alkoxy-2,2',3,3',5,5',6,6'-octafluorobiphenyl-4-yl)-2-(trans-4-n-pentylcyclohexyl)-ethanes and eight members of the corresponding -ethanes, which have the E-configuration, are reported. These compounds are nematic, the ethenes having a considerably mesophase higher thermal stability than the analogous ethanes. 相似文献
